You're going to get an e-mail from recreation.gov confirming you got a permit. This confirmation e-mail serves as your permit.
The chains are metallic and sturdy, in order to rely upon them. They have been initial included to this trail decades ago when Zion National Park was still youthful, Nevertheless they’ve been preserved and improved again and again over the years, so all the things is in fantastic shape.
Rangers may well request to check out permits at any point along the trail at any time of day or night. The beginning time for your personal hike is within the Grotto. For those who have a permit, usually do not neglect to print or download your permit confirmation electronic mail Before you begin the hike.

By far the most famous--or notorious--A part of the hike may be the ascent up the chains. The one metallic chain offers hikers anything to hold through the last 50 percent mile of trail along a knife-edge ridge. Given that 1930, many deadly mishaps have taken area on this area of trail.
